CA State Parks allows overnight stays only at the designated sites here.

Hike-in campground a quarter mile from parking, nestled in a meadow beside the Big Sur River in a 5,000-acre state park. Twenty-two tent sites plus two hike-and-bike sites; each offers fire pit, picnic table, and food storage. Potable water and flush toilets available; no showers. The park encompasses diverse terrain—bluffs, beaches, meadows, and hilltops—with 15 miles of trails. Historic structures include the Cooper Cabin, the oldest Big Sur building, and Molera Ranch House Museum.

Pico Blanco stands 3,643 ft above the site, 2.9 miles northeast. Big Sur River runs 0.1 mi off. Exposed here -- the nearest through road is 0.1 miles off. The nearest town, Carmel Valley Village, is 15 mi off.
